Skip to content

Commit

Permalink
Fix options.npm.publish
Browse files Browse the repository at this point in the history
  • Loading branch information
webpro committed Sep 4, 2015
1 parent 43312c3 commit abd713b
Showing 1 changed file with 2 additions and 2 deletions.
4 changes: 2 additions & 2 deletions lib/tasks.js
Original file line number Diff line number Diff line change
Expand Up @@ -164,7 +164,7 @@ function getGenericTasks(options) {
function getSrcRepoTasks(options) {

var isStageBuildDir = !!options.buildCommand && !options.dist.repo,
isPublish = !(options['non-interactive'] && !options.publish) && !options.dist.repo;
isPublish = !options['non-interactive'] || (options.npm.publish && !options.dist.repo);

return _.extend({}, getGenericTasks(options), {
bump: shell.bump.bind(null, options.pkgFiles, options.version),
Expand All @@ -178,7 +178,7 @@ function getSrcRepoTasks(options) {

function getDistRepoTasks(options) {

var isPublish = !(options['non-interactive'] && !options.publish) && !!options.dist.repo,
var isPublish = !options['non-interactive'] || (options.npm.publish && !!options.dist.repo),
distPkgFiles = options.dist.pkgFiles || options.pkgFiles;

return _.extend({}, getGenericTasks(options), {
Expand Down

0 comments on commit abd713b

Please sign in to comment.